技术文摘
ASP.NET与MySQL连接的简易实现
2025-01-02 03:52:12 小编
ASP.NET与MySQL连接的简易实现
在当今的Web开发领域,ASP.NET作为一种强大的服务器端技术,与各种数据库的交互是非常常见的需求。MySQL作为一款流行的开源关系型数据库管理系统,与ASP.NET的连接能够为开发者提供高效的数据存储和检索解决方案。下面将介绍一种简易的ASP.NET与MySQL连接的实现方法。
需要确保开发环境中已经安装了MySQL数据库以及相应的驱动程序。在ASP.NET项目中,要引用MySQL的连接库。可以通过NuGet包管理器来安装MySql.Data.MySqlClient包,这个包提供了与MySQL数据库交互所需的类和方法。
在代码层面,建立连接是第一步。通过创建一个MySqlConnection对象,并传入连接字符串来指定数据库的位置、用户名、密码等信息。例如:
string connectionString = "Server=localhost;Database=your_database;Uid=your_username;Pwd=your_password;";
MySqlConnection connection = new MySqlConnection(connectionString);
接下来,就可以打开连接并执行SQL语句了。使用MySqlCommand对象来执行查询或更新操作。比如要查询数据库中的数据:
try
{
connection.Open();
string query = "SELECT * FROM your_table";
MySqlCommand command = new MySqlCommand(query, connection);
MySqlDataReader reader = command.ExecuteReader();
while (reader.Read())
{
// 处理查询结果
}
reader.Close();
}
catch (Exception ex)
{
// 处理异常
}
finally
{
connection.Close();
}
在执行插入、更新或删除操作时,只需修改SQL语句并使用ExecuteNonQuery方法。
为了提高代码的可维护性和安全性,还可以使用参数化查询。通过为SQL语句添加参数占位符,并使用MySqlParameter对象来设置参数值,能够有效防止SQL注入攻击。
通过上述步骤,就能较为简易地实现ASP.NET与MySQL的连接。开发者可以根据实际需求进一步扩展和优化代码,以满足复杂的业务逻辑。这种连接方式为构建功能强大的Web应用程序提供了坚实的数据基础。
- MySQL数据文档化记录实用技巧
- MySQL 中 DBA 的实用工作技巧
- MySQL 数据同步:多分布式节点数据快速同步方法
- MySQL数据查询统计实用技巧
- MySQL SQL语句优化与重构方法
- MySQL数据唯一性维护实用技巧
- MySQL 操作全解:从数据插入、修改到删除的实操指南
- MySQL 数据表连接方法全解析
- MySQL缓存机制:助力数据库性能提升之道
- MySQL 数据表格结构剖析方法
- MySQL多表连接:实现方法与优化技巧
- MySQL 锁与事务:MySQL 数据库事务的完整执行过程
- MySQL数据事务并发控制实用技巧
- MySQL语法优化:实现更简便数据操作的方法
- MySQL 配置管理:快速配置 MySQL 服务器的方法